Analysis of Your love raises oceans.
My endless treasures look only for your heart.
The cries in my heart can only be heard by your sweet ear.
The stars chandelear in the display of your eyes.
My bones flow beyond my life to your distance to find home in sweeping worlds of you.
With zeal like ferns I stretch my arms wide in hopes of reaching your touch.
